‘Forgive us’: Ufuoma McDermott apogizes to former GWR cook-a-thon holder, Chef Lata, she replies
Nigerian actress, Ufuoma Stacey McDermott, has tendered an apology to the former Guinness World Record cook-a-thon holder, Indian chef Lata Tondon, on behalf of Nigerians.
Lata Tondon’s 87-hour cook-a-thon record was broken by Nigerian chef Hilda Effiong Bassey, aka Hilda Baci on May 15, 2023, after cooking for 100 hours.
During Hilda Baci’s cook-a-thon event to break the GWR for the longest cooking hours, a lot of Nigerians took to Chef Lata’s socials to gloat over Hilda’s anticipated victory.
In a lengthy statement on her Instagram page, Ufuoma McDermott apologized to Lata and complimented her for opening the path for many young women to follow in her footsteps.
The actress mentioned how Chef Lata lit a torch to illuminate a path, which is now visible to many.
Despite Lata having her “crown” taken away, Ufuoma emphasized that she will always be regarded as the first woman to hold the record.
She hailed the chef as an inspiration and enjoined her to continue speaking to young people about their aspirations.

“Today I choose to celebrate an inspiration @cheflatatondon
“Because she did, our awesome #HildaBaci could Lata, you lit a torch to light a path and now many can see on that path.
“First woman to hold a @guinnessworldrecords for the longest cooking by an individual is no mean feat. 🫡 👏
“Please forgive our overt excitement. We simply wanted our own to “win”. But even our own has acknowledged that you were the inspiration for the journey.
“Your title is NEVER lost. Posterity will remember that you were the first woman and you held it for a longtime. In the same vein today, Hilda is inspiring many others.
“Keep speaking to young people about their dreams. Keep encouraging them. Because indeed, you are a beautiful inspiration,” she wrote.
Replying to Ufuoma’s post, Lata Tondon thanked the actress for acknowledging her.
“@ufuomamcdermott
Love and Gratitude to you.
Thank You for acknowledging me. Hope this bonds stays with us forever 🇮🇳 🤝🇳🇬,” Lata wrote
